Fish Burgers



I have made these a few time and it is a great twist on fish and works well with the fish we catch here in the midwest. White fillets such as crappies, sunnies, walleyes or bass work great in this way.

Ingredients:
Fish-about a pound
Diced green onions-quarter cup appr.
1 egg
bread crumbs( Panko bread crumbs work great)

Directions

Chop up your fish fillets into pretty small pieces. Place in a bowl and add the egg and the chopped onion. Season with salt and pepper or your favorites seasoning blend such as lawry's, lemon pepper, etc. Add enough bread crumbs to make a stable mixture. Then place a fair amount of bread crumbs in a separate bowl. Take and make patties out of the fish mixture and coat with dry bread crumbs. Heat pan with olive oil and panfry until golden brown on each side. Serve on a bun of your choice with your favorite burger toppings.
